    Bride Lowmax Seats Socal

    I need to move on to something a little less aggressive. These seats are very nice but they just dont fit my needs right now. I want to move back to something stock or close to stock.

    Some info:
    These are not real bride seats. They are NOT FIA approved for road racing.

    *DO NOT CLUTTER THIS THREAD WITH DISCUSSION OF SAFETY . THIS IS A SEAT DESIGNED FOR STREET USE. THERE HAVE BEEN SEVERAL SOLD AND IM SURE THEY ARE BETTER THAN YOUR CURRENT FLOPPY TORN UP COMFORT SEATS... *

    Even though they are knockoffs they are very good quality. They are sturdy, and they hold you in real well.

    Designed for a 32-36 inch waist. Anything bigger than that you wont fit. So lose some LBS

    Seats fully recline.
    Universal sliders mated to Planted e30 brackets. They will work in a coupe and in a sedan.
    clean cloth gradient pattern with red stitching.
    No rips tears or stains.
    Cushions remove for seat cleaning.
    Sliders and reclining mechanisms work flawless
    Seat mounts nice and low.
    seat belt receivers will be included.

    Ive done all the leg work for you. Simply remove your old seats and bolt these in. No slider or bracket headaches.

    Outright sale picked up brackets included. $800 OR $600 + your black vinyl sport seats.
    Seats only no brackets $500

    I will entertain trades for whatever you may have. Im not interested in anything other than stockish recaros or Stock sport seats IN BLACK.
